Responsible for the planning and provision of high-quality meals that meet the nutritional and dietary requirements of our residents, you will coordinate the catering rotas and manage ordering within agreed budgetary guidelines. 

Primary responsibilities of the Head Chef

  • To ensure all food prepared meets Food Hygiene Standards and ensure that safe methods of work are always used. Be aware of the legal requirements of Health and Safety legislation, including, but not limited to; the requirements of Food Safety Act 1990, Food Premises Regulations 1991, Food Safety (General Food Hygiene) Regulations 1995 and Food Safety (Temperature Control) Regulations 1995
  • To ensure that all kitchen equipment, work areas and other facilities are maintained and operate to the standards required by Statutory Bodies, Local Authority, Health and Safety, Food Hygiene regulations and Company policies
  • To assist in the recruitment and training of catering employees and assist in their development. Ensure that all mandatory training is completed and identify additional training as and when required. Ensure that safe methods of work are used at all times and no unauthorised persons cleans or operates any dangerous machinery
  • To manage all stocks and ordering ensuring all food is correctly marked and rotation systems are in place to comply with Food Hygiene regulations and Company Policies. Maintain records, stocktaking as required and budgetary controls
  • To regularly audit Health and Safety, Food Hygiene and HACCP checks ensuring all documentation is completed for due diligence and inspection by internal and external authorities. Complete any actions required in a timely fashion
  • Show courtesy and respect to residents and their relatives at all times through regular contact and actively encouraging feedback. Work with the clinical team to provide support and advice whenever and as often as is required. Menu planning and creation in line with demand, feedback and clinical advice
